Concrete Protective Sealer Description EpiMax 999WB Concrete Protective Sealer is a hazmat free, two component water based clear epoxy coating system specially formulated to provide ease of application, fast hardening and excellent adhesion to concrete. This system provides economical and functional concrete slab protection in parking facilities, warehouses, factories, plant rooms, offices and restaurants. The application process for prepared concrete surfaces is straightforward and, being odourfree, will not interfere with surrounding activities. EpiMax 999WB is also used as a general purpose clear protection system for polished concrete floors. If unprotected, these floors are easily damaged by general contamination because even everyday chemical compounds can harm the floor structure. More aggressive chemicals cause faster damage. Once a polished concrete floor starts to deteriorate, it can lose lustre and primary function and then dusting and cleaning difficulties begin. Concrete professionally protected with EpiMax 999WB demonstrate good materials handling equipment and automotive fluid stain resistance. Importantly, these slabs will not dust since the slab surface is tightly bound and secure. These protected floors are non-porous, monolithic, chemically inert and hygienic. They are far easier to clean and maintain. They also present brighter, lighter facilities with lower illumination costs, since wet, unprotected concrete reduces available illumination. Ensure sub-floor is clean, dry and free of additives, curing agents, oils, etc. Prepare the sub-floor by professional diamond grinding to expose firmly adhered aggregate. Surface profile should exceed CSP. Allow surfaces to dry if wet. Always confirm preparation adequacy. Particleboard surfaces should be sanded to level sheet joins and fixing points. General application comments The hardening mechanism is two stage. Firstly the contained water evaporates and then the chemical hardening takes place. Good air flow will always assist the water evaporation stage. Work time may be difficult to visually determine, so always keep track of actual time. Review the sub-floor area in advance so that a fixed volume of mixed material can be applied over a fixed area to ensure correct application rate. Select a slow speed (400 rpm) mechanical mixer and ensure thorough mixing. Add EpiMax 999WB Activator to EpiMax 999WB Base. Mix until uniform. To adjust the viscosity of the first coat, use up to 5% potable water as required. Note that this will reduce the final film build. Apply in an even coat over the prepared surface at m per litre. When clear and dry to touch, apply a second coat at m per litre. EpiMax 999WB can be applied by short nap roller or airless spray. Allow the coating to cure for 5 days prior to subjecting to full exposure. Wet edge time is effected by temperature and air flow. Higher temperatures and airflow will decrease wet edge times. Discard unused material when the work time is exceeded (4 hours at 5 C). Work time may be difficult to visually determine, so always keep track of actual time. Always protect from rain for 4 hours after application. Avoid application when relative humidity is >80% and temperature is < C.

Polished concrete applications Diamond-segmented abrasives are used to grind concrete surfaces to the desired degree of grind and smoothness. Eventually, grinding gives way to polishing. Gradual progression is made from coarser diamonds to finer diamonds. The result, after possible surface grouting, is a glossy, mirror-like finish that will require protection for enhanced durability. Allow surfaces to dry if wet. Always consider slip factor functional requirements and confirm preparation adequacy. Apply EpiMax 999WB in two coats, each of m per litre. Clean regularly with walk behind, step-on or ride-on sweeper/scrubber drier as required. Structural particleboard flooring applications Sand the particleboard surface to level sheet joins and fixing points. Even out irregularities and remove any loose weathered particles. For general purpose sanding use 40-60 grit closed coat paper. Apply EpiMax 999WB in two coats, each of m per litre.
